ANNUAL FILERS: 2020 TAX RETURNS/PAYMENTS/OPERATIONAL REPORTS ARE DUE SOON

The due dates for annual filers are fast approaching!

If you are an alcohol industry member eligible to file annual excise tax returns, the due date for filing your 2020 return and paying taxes due is January 14, 2021.

If you are a Bonded Winery or Bonded Wine Cellar eligible to file an annual operational report, the due date for filing your 2020 report is January 15, 2021.

Tips:

  • We encourage you to start ensuring your 2020 records are up-to-date so that you can timely file your return and make payment to avoid penalties and interest.
  • Use the tax rates that apply to calendar years 2018-2020 when determining what you owe.
  • You can file your tax return and operational reports plus make payments online using Pay.gov. If you haven’t used Pay.gov before, you need to enroll with TTB before you can access the forms. Start the enrollment process soon so everything is ready for you to file online by the deadline.

Financial Hardship

If you are unable to pay your taxes, you may be eligible for an installment agreement, an extension of time to pay, or an offer in compromise. To minimize penalties and interest, file all required excise tax returns, even if you cannot pay the full amount due.
